适用范围: NoSQL
根据指定的格式字符串设置日期/时间值的格式。
Syntax
DATETIMEFORMAT(<date_time>, <string_expr>)
Arguments
Description | |
---|---|
date_time |
要设置格式的日期/时间值。 |
string_expr |
格式字符串包括一个或多个受支持的格式说明符和其他字符。 |
返回类型
返回字符串表达式。
例子
以下示例显示了日期/时间值的不同格式设置选项。
SELECT VALUE {
"case1": DATETIMEFORMAT("2024-10-10 14:40:20", "yyyyMMdd"),
"case2": DATETIMEFORMAT("2024-10-10 14:40:20", "yyyy-MM-dd [HH:mm:ss]"),
"case3": DATETIMEFORMAT("2024-10-10 14:40:20", "To\\da\\y i\\s: yyyy-MM-ddTHH:mm:ss.fff"),
"case4": DATETIMEFORMAT("2024-10-10 14:40:20", "To\\da\\y i\\s: yyyy-MM-ddTHH:mm:ss.FFF")
}
[
{
"case1": "20241010",
"case2": "2024-10-10 [14:40:20]",
"case3": "Today is: 2024-10-10T14:40:20.000",
"case4": "Today is: 2024-10-10T14:40:20."
}
]
注解
- 此函数执行完全扫描。